The following information is adapted from http://www.yarnstandards.com.
| Standard Yarn Weight System | ||||||
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| STANDARDS GUIDELINES FOR CROCHET AND KNITTING Categories of yarn, gauge ranges, and recommended needle and hook sizes |
||||||
| Yarn Weight Symbol & Category Names | ||||||
| Type of Yarns in Category | Sock, Fingering, Baby | Sport, Baby | DK, Light Worsted | Worsted, Afghan, Aran | Chunky, Craft, Rug | Bulky, Roving |
| Knit Gauge Range* in Stockinette Stitch to 4 inches | 27–32 sts | 23–26 sts | 21–24 st | 16–20 sts | 12–15 sts | 6–11 sts |
| Recommended Needle in Metric Size Range | 2.25— 3.25 mm | 3.25— 3.75 mm | 3.75— 4.5 mm | 4.5— 5.5 mm | 5.5— 8 mm | 8mm and larger |
| Recommended Needle U.S. Size Range | 1 to 3 | 3 to 5 | 5 to 7 | 7 to 9 | 9 to 11 | 11 and larger |

| Crochet Gauge* Ranges in Single Crochet to 4 inch | 21–32 sts | 16–20 sts | 12–17 sts | 11–14 sts | 8–11 sts | 5–9 sts |
| Recommended Hook in Metric Size Range | 2.25— 3.5 mm | 3.5— 4.5 mm | 4.5— 5.5 mm | 5.5— 6.5 mm | 6.5— 9 mm | 9 mm and larger |
| Recommended Hook U.S. Size Range | B–1 to E–4 | E–4 to 7 | 7 to I–9 | I–9 to K–10 1⁄2 | K–10 1⁄2 to M–13 | M–13 and larger |
| GUIDELINES ONLY: The above reflect the most commonly used gauges and needle or hook sizes for specific yarn categories. | ||||||
